Recognizing Window Tinting Types
When you're considering window tinting for your car, it's vital to comprehend the different kinds readily available. Each kind uses unique advantages and attributes, so you'll intend to choose intelligently.
First, there's colored home window tint, which makes use of a layer of color to decrease glow and include privacy. It's affordable however may fade with time. Next, you've obtained metalized tint, which integrates tiny metal bits to show warmth and UV rays. This option supplies durability and is less vulnerable to fading however can conflict with digital signals.
Ceramic color is one more option; it's made with sophisticated modern technology that blocks heat without darkening your windows exceedingly. It's pricier, its longevity and performance make it worth taking into consideration. Ultimately, there's crossbreed color, which integrates both dyed and metalized components for a balanced strategy. Understanding these choices assists you make an informed choice customized to your preferences and needs.
Benefits of Home Window Tinting
Choosing the right home window color type not just enhances your automobile's look but likewise includes several functional benefits. First, it substantially lowers warm inside your cars and truck, making your adventures more comfortable, especially throughout hot summertime days. This can lead to less dependence on a/c, eventually conserving you gas.
Additionally, window tinting obstructs dangerous UV rays, protecting your skin and minimizing the threat of sun damages. You'll additionally notice that your indoor materials, like natural leather and furniture, last longer because they're secured from fading and cracking.
In addition, tinted windows offer increased privacy, preventing spying eyes and making it harder for potential burglars to see belongings inside your automobile. Home window color can improve your safety and security by holding destroyed glass with each other during accidents, reducing injury risks. With these advantages in mind, it's clear that window tinting is a wise investment for any car owner.
Legal Laws and Tinting Regulations
While home window tinting deals many advantages, it is vital to be knowledgeable about the legal guidelines surrounding it in your state. Tinting regulations vary significantly across the nation, so you need to familiarize yourself with the specific restrictions that use where you live. Each state has guidelines concerning the permitted color percent for both rear and front windows, along with the kinds of materials you can use.
Most states prohibit excessively dark colors for safety and security factors, guaranteeing that presence is not jeopardized. In some areas, you might likewise need to consist of a sticker indicating your color complies with local regulations. Driving with prohibited tint can bring about penalties, and sometimes, you may be needed to remove the color completely.
Before you wage tinting your lorry, make certain you check your state's policies to avoid any lawful problems in the future.

Professional Installment vs. DIY
While you may be tempted to tackle home window tinting as a DIY project, the decision in between professional installment and doing it on your own can considerably impact the last outcome. Working with an expert warranties that you obtain professional understanding, top notch products, and specific application. They have actually obtained the right tools and experience to stay clear of typical mistakes like get more info bubbles or uneven application, which can be irritating for an amateur.
On the other hand, do it yourself tinting can conserve you money and provide you a feeling of success. If you pick this route, be prepared to invest time in discovering methods and gathering the ideal materials. Keep in mind, bad installation can lead to pricey blunders or early color failing.
Eventually, consider your budget plan, skill level, and expectations. If you desire a remarkable finish and lasting outcomes, specialist setup may be your best bet. If you're daring, try Do it yourself with caution!
Maintenance and Treatment for Tinted Windows
After spending in either expert setup or a Do it yourself task for your window tint, you'll want to maintain it looking great for years to come. Utilize a soft microfiber fabric and a non-ammonia-based cleaner to avoid damaging the tint.
When the windows are freshly tinted, wait at the very least a week before rolling them down. This enables the adhesive to cure effectively. Additionally, beware with home window movies in extreme temperature levels; stay clear of straight sunshine for lengthy periods to stop fading.
